The primary role of a Policy Analyst is to research and evaluate policy proposals and their potential impact on environmental and gender equality objectives. They work closely with governmental bodies, non-governmental organizations, and private sector stakeholders to ensure climate policies are gender-responsive and equitable. - **Climate Project Manager (25%)**
As strategic thinkers and planners, Climate Project Managers drive the successful implementation of gender-responsive climate policies and initiatives. They ensure projects are completed on time, within budget, and meet the desired objectives. This role requires strong collaboration skills, as they work closely with cross-functional teams and external partners. - **Sustainability Consultant (20%)**
Sustainability Consultants provide expert guidance to organizations on how to integrate gender-responsive climate policies and practices into their operations, supply chains, and product offerings. They help businesses identify opportunities for improvement, reduce their carbon footprint, and promote gender equality. - **Gender Equity Specialist (15%)**
Gender Equity Specialists focus on ensuring that climate policies and initiatives promote gender equality and inclusivity. They assess current gender disparities, develop strategies to address these issues, and collaborate with climate professionals to implement gender-responsive solutions. - **Climate Researcher (10%)**
Climate Researchers investigate and analyze the latest trends, challenges, and opportunities in climate policy and gender equality. They generate insights, develop recommendations, and inform the development of new policy proposals, ensuring gender-responsive and equitable climate strategies.
